引言
CNC(计算机数控)编程是现代制造业中不可或缺的一部分,它涉及将设计图转化为可执行的代码,以控制机床进行精确加工。高效的CNC编程不仅可以提升生产效率,还能确保操作的稳定性和安全性。本文将详细介绍CNC编程必备的搭配工具和技术,帮助您在编程过程中事半功倍。
一、CNC编程软件
1. CAM软件
CAM(计算机辅助制造)软件是CNC编程的核心工具,它可以将设计图转化为机床可执行的代码。以下是一些常用的CAM软件:
- Mastercam:功能强大,适用于各种类型的机床和加工工艺。
- Cimatron:提供全面的解决方案,支持多轴加工和模具设计。
- SolidWorks CAM:与SolidWorks设计软件无缝集成,适用于中小型制造业。
2. CAD软件
CAD(计算机辅助设计)软件是CNC编程的基础,它用于创建和修改设计图。以下是一些常用的CAD软件:
- AutoCAD:广泛用于二维和三维设计。
- SolidWorks:功能全面,支持参数化和装配设计。
- CATIA:适用于复杂产品的设计和分析。
二、编程技巧
1. 编程规范
遵循良好的编程规范是确保编程效率和可维护性的关键。以下是一些编程规范:
- 使用一致的命名约定。
- 避免使用过长的代码行。
- 注释清晰,易于理解。
- 分模块编写代码,便于调试和维护。
2. 优化加工路径
优化加工路径可以显著提高加工效率和降低成本。以下是一些优化技巧:
- 选择合适的切削参数。
- 优化刀具路径,减少空行程。
- 采用多轴加工,提高加工精度。
三、硬件设备
1. 机床
选择合适的机床是保证加工质量的前提。以下是一些常见的机床类型:
- 数控车床:适用于加工轴类、盘类零件。
- 数控铣床:适用于加工平面、孔、槽等复杂形状。
- 数控磨床:适用于高精度、高光洁度的加工。
2. 刀具
刀具是CNC加工中的关键因素,以下是一些刀具选择要点:
- 根据加工材料选择合适的刀具材质。
- 根据加工要求选择合适的刀具形状和尺寸。
- 定期检查和保养刀具,确保加工质量。
四、团队协作
CNC编程不是孤立的,需要与设计、生产、质检等部门紧密协作。以下是一些团队协作要点:
- 定期召开会议,沟通项目进度和问题。
- 建立完善的文档体系,确保信息共享。
- 培训团队成员,提高整体技术水平。
结论
CNC编程的搭配和技巧对于提高生产效率和加工质量至关重要。通过选择合适的软件、优化编程规范、配置硬件设备以及加强团队协作,您可以轻松实现效率翻倍,操作无忧。希望本文能为您提供有益的参考。
